Treatment of Chronic Rhinitis in Aeroallergy
Intranasal corticosteroids are the most effective first-line monotherapy for chronic rhinitis due to aeroallergens and should be initiated immediately for moderate to severe symptoms, providing superior relief for all nasal symptoms including congestion, rhinorrhea, sneezing, and itching. 1, 2
Initial Treatment Algorithm
For Mild Intermittent or Mild Persistent Allergic Rhinitis
- Start with either a second-generation oral antihistamine (cetirizine, fexofenadine, loratadine, desloratadine) or an intranasal antihistamine (azelastine, olopatadine) 1, 3
- Second-generation antihistamines are strongly preferred over first-generation agents due to significantly less sedation and performance impairment 1, 2
- Intranasal antihistamines provide rapid onset of action and are equal to or superior to oral antihistamines for seasonal allergic rhinitis 1, 3
For Moderate to Severe Persistent Allergic Rhinitis
- Initiate intranasal corticosteroids (fluticasone, triamcinolone, budesonide, mometasone) as first-line therapy 1, 2, 4
- Intranasal corticosteroids may be started without prior trials of antihistamines or decongestants 5, 2
- For maximum efficacy, combine intranasal corticosteroid with intranasal antihistamine, which provides greater symptom relief than either agent alone 1, 2
Adjunctive and Alternative Therapies
Additional Pharmacologic Options
- Intranasal anticholinergics (ipratropium bromide) are highly effective specifically for rhinorrhea but have minimal effect on other nasal symptoms 5, 1
- Combining ipratropium with intranasal corticosteroids provides increased efficacy for rhinorrhea without additional adverse effects 5, 1
- Leukotriene receptor antagonists (montelukast) can be used alone or combined with antihistamines, though they are generally less effective than intranasal corticosteroids 2, 6
- Nasal cromolyn is less effective than intranasal corticosteroids but can reduce symptoms if initiated before they become severe, requiring 4 times daily administration 5, 2
Environmental Control Measures
- Implement allergen avoidance strategies even during early treatment, including staying indoors in air-conditioned environments during peak pollen seasons with windows and doors closed 5, 1
- For dust mite allergies, use humidity control, dust mite covers for bedding, HEPA vacuuming, and acaricides 1
- For animal allergies, complete avoidance is the most effective management 1
Advanced Treatment Considerations
Immunotherapy
- Consider allergen immunotherapy (subcutaneous or sublingual) for patients with inadequate response to pharmacotherapy or when knowledge of specific causative allergens is needed 5, 1
- Immunotherapy is the only treatment that modifies the natural history of allergic rhinitis, with benefits persisting years after discontinuation 2
- It can prevent development of new allergen sensitivities and reduce future asthma risk 2
Systemic Corticosteroids
- A short course (5-7 days) of oral corticosteroids may be appropriate only for very severe or intractable rhinitis 5
- Single or recurrent administration of parenteral corticosteroids is contraindicated due to greater potential for long-term systemic side effects 5, 1
Critical Pitfalls to Avoid
Medication Errors
- Never use first-generation antihistamines due to significant sedation, performance impairment, and anticholinergic effects 1, 3, 2
- Limit intranasal decongestants to less than 10 days to prevent rhinitis medicamentosa (rebound congestion) 1, 2
- Avoid oral antihistamines for nonallergic rhinitis as they are ineffective for this condition 5, 1
Administration Technique
- Direct intranasal corticosteroid sprays away from the nasal septum to prevent mucosal erosions and potential septal perforations 5, 2
- Periodically examine the nasal septum to ensure no mucosal erosions are developing 5
- In children, use intranasal corticosteroids at the lowest effective dose 5
When to Refer to Allergist/Immunologist
- Prolonged manifestations not responding to standard therapy
- Complications such as nasal polyps, otitis media, or sinusitis
- Required systemic corticosteroids for symptom control
- Comorbid conditions like asthma or chronic sinusitis
- Need for consideration of allergen immunotherapy
Monitoring Treatment Response
Assess multiple parameters including: 5
- Nasal symptoms (congestion, itching, rhinorrhea, sneezing)
- Physical signs (edema of nasal turbinates)
- Quality of life measures (sleep quality, work/school function, driving ability)
- Control of concomitant conditions (asthma improvement often follows improved rhinitis control)
